Slot Machine Location


Books have been said on this topic, and the controversy and discord about where the "hot" slots are installed in the casino are still intense – more than sixty years after slots were first placed in the casinos.

The classic rule is that the best slot machine games were installed just inside the main entry of the casino; so that individuals walking by would see jackpot winners and be stimulated to come into the casino and play. Our interpretation is that this is no longer the case.

Just about all of the mega casinos today are behemothic complexes … you no longer can see inside from the sidewalk, so there’s no longer a reason to have the ‘loose’ slot machine games near any exits.

Yet another standard rule is that loose slots are located on the major aisles in the casinos, again so that more potential players could see winning jackpots and be roused to play. Importantly though, we find that this also is not a universal rule any more.

What casinos found over the years is that people walking down the busy aisles were frequently on the way to somewhere else. If they played the slots at all, they would simply put in their loose change because they happened to be walking by. Win or lose, they would very often not stop to keep playing. And the last thing a casino wants is for someone to win a jackpot by playing only a few coins and then not stay to put it all back in!

Today, casinos are constantly changing their perspective about where to place the loose one armed bandits.
